ORDER
The petitioner seeks a direction to the learned II Additional District and Sessions Judge cum PCR Court, Tirunelveli to consider the petitioner's bail application on the date of surrender before the Court in respect of Crime No.262 of 2014 on the file of the respondent police.
2.The petitioner is accused for offences punishable under Sections 307 and 302 r/w Section 34 I.P.C and Section 3(2)(v) of Scheduled Caste/Scheduled Tribes Act(POA) Act and Section 120(B) I.P.C.
3.The submissions made the learned counsel for the petitioner and the learned Government Advocate (Crl. Side) representing the respondent were heard. The materials available on record were also perused.

4.Considering the nature of offences alleged against the petitioner, the fact that anticipatory bail cannot be granted in respect of offences punishable under the Scheduled Castes and Scheduled Tribes (Prevention of Atrocities) Act, 1989 and that taking into custody of the petitioner pending consideration of his bail application could cause him irreparable hardship, this Court considers it appropriate to direct the learned II Additional District and Sessions Judge cum PCR Court, Tirunelveli to consider the bail application of the petitioner on merits and pass appropriate order on the same day of his surrender. 5.The petition is ordered accordingly.
